While Cloud Drive is great (highly recommended), it does not have the same great features of Dropbox, which places a folder on your desktop (or anywhere else) so that you can drag-and-drop files of your choice into the folder and it automatically updates your cloud storage. If you need more than 5GB, you can pay $1 per GB per year for up to 1TB of storage. All you need is a web browser to upload, download, and access your files from any computer. Store your music, videos, photos, and documents on Amazon's secure servers.
As the company explains it, Amazon Cloud Drive is your hard drive in the cloud. Late last month, Amazon launched their much anticipated Cloud Drive, offering anyone with an Amazon account 5GB of free cloud storage.
